As consumer demand shifts toward convenience, portability, and modern aesthetics, integrating a Wireless Charging Coil into a Portable Water Flosser design has become an increasingly attractive option for manufacturers. This combination not only enhances usability but also supports improved waterproofing, durability, and premium product positioning in competitive oral care markets.
A Wireless Charging Coil eliminates the need for exposed charging ports, making a Portable Water Flosser easier to use while traveling. Users can recharge devices effortlessly on compatible charging pads, reinforcing the product’s “on-the-go” appeal.
Removing physical charging interfaces reduces potential water ingress points. For a Portable Water Flosser, wireless power transfer enabled by a Wireless Charging Coil helps manufacturers achieve higher waterproof ratings and longer product lifespan.
Wireless charging allows greater flexibility in internal layout. By integrating a Wireless Charging Coil, designers can streamline the housing of a Portable Water Flosser, resulting in cleaner exterior lines and more ergonomic form factors.
A Wireless Charging reduces risks associated with moisture exposure during charging. This contactless approach enhances electrical safety and ensures more stable charging performance for daily-use Portable Water Flosser devices.
Wireless charging is widely associated with premium consumer electronics. Incorporating a Wireless Charging positions a Portable Water Flosser as a high-end, technology-driven solution, helping brands stand out in both retail and professional channels.
From coil size optimization to charging efficiency tuning, wireless charging systems offer strong customization potential. OEM and ODM manufacturers can tailor Wireless Charging integration to meet diverse Portable Water Flosser capacity, battery, and regional compliance requirements.
